Output 57672683839c816254ed3b292e3bff1d6d9c39323b43953dd93d56ee38b979c6:91

value
15746
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c16ec503e7a1fc79d2bd2313ca9dec8967eb4b569b5758574e4ae16821f8953c
address
bc1pc9hv2ql85878n54ayvfu480v39n7kj6kndt4s46wftsksg0cj57qpludfn
transaction
57672683839c816254ed3b292e3bff1d6d9c39323b43953dd93d56ee38b979c6
spent
true